Transaction eed6eb9804a86d7603971699675ee5ae2fa3952f3bfb3498ef0f0487db900842
1 Input
1 Output
-
eed6eb9804a86d7603971699675ee5ae2fa3952f3bfb3498ef0f0487db900842:0
- value
- 87051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 59277f491daa1ab7343741f4b7c3df626ca5db29 OP_EQUAL
- address
- 39pRNvwjubCL9SQkTUkyG1C6TSGeVvgANB